Loving God. Loving People. Making Disciples. Welcome to the podcast of Seasons Church in Prattville, Alabama.  Through biblical teaching and the proclamation of God's Word, our mission is to help people grow in their relationship with Jesus Christ. These messages are intended to challenge, to equip, and to transform lives; not by conforming to the culture around us but by pointing people to the truth found in Scripture.  To learn more visit:  MySeasonsChurch.com
